I know theres tons of boats on craigslist but right now theres no decent 20 foot bass boats at all anywhere between raleigh and NYC that Im aware of.Most are aluminum , or they are old or they are 17 feet long. Then theres a ton that have stories like repair work or whatever. I have spoken to probably a dozen ppl selling bass boats in the last 2 weeks and alot have stress cracks, previous repairs, havent been maintained proper , look worn out or dated, ugly paint scheme, under sized motor, or are just flat out over priced. I know what Im lookin for which is along the lines of a late 90's or later 20+ foot boat made by either bass cat,ranger, skeeter, stratos or triton with a 200hp motor. Altho all tritons only have 2 seats and I fish 3 ppl in my boat sometimes. I want a boat that handles rough water AND has a stable fishing platform. The best choices for that seems to be ranger, skeeter, bass cat or triton. Bigs Posted August 30, 2009 Author Posted August 30, 2009 Those places cater to people with good credit who have very little money in hand tho. Im not broke and I have good credit(700+). I can buy a boat in cash but cant find one I like anywhere unless its in ohio, georgia,texas, north carolina, etc.. Those dealers get 99 percent of their business from people who can only afford or only wanna part with 10 percent down so lets say 2 grand, and they finance the rest at a decent rate of 7-8 percent for 8 years makin their payments around 150 bux or so. Me on the other hand , I wanna pay cash for a boat around 11-13 grand or so and not finance anything. Well they dont like that cuz they wanna make money on the financing since they do it all in-house. So the kinda folks that shop there are just so happy to get a loan in this economy that they dont mind paying an extra 25 percent of what the boat is really worth. Compare book value as well as completed listings on ebay and craigslist prices to what they sell for and you will see its about 20-30 percent more there. They want 20 grand for a triton that sells for 13-14 on ebay. No way no how Im doin that.
